Apoxie Clay, more painting....

These are two hoops from embroidery frames I glued together and attached with
Apoxie Clay.

I weighted the bottom with more
Apoxie Clay. The bottom will be covered with a piece of felt so it will look nice.

The "hair" is some old cording I had. Her head wrap is sculpted from air dry polymer clay and glued on. The cording was glued in after the head wrap was semi-dry.

Now she gets more paint, patterns, textures and some beading. Continued......
